This will ensure that victims’ lawsuits can be filed within the deadlines.The statute of limitations varies by state They are generally between two and four years. These timelines begin from date of the patient’s official diagnosis (personal injury claims) or death (wrongful death claims). The time limit for filing a lawsuit is influenced by a variety factors which include the nature and location of the exposure, the employer where the victim was exposed and the location where the victim worked.The time it takes for doctors to determine mesothelioma’s diagnosis is another aspect that impacts the statute of limitation. Punitive damages enable the plaintiff to punish defendants for their negligent actions.Mesothelioma lawyers gather evidence during the process of filing a lawsuit and use it to build a convincing case. This involves interviewing witnesses, obtaining evidence of asbestos exposure at the workplace and other documents, like pay stubs or invoices and tax records, as well as review of the results of diagnostic tests. Mesothelioma lawyers also have access large databases that contain details on thousands of workplaces and asbestos products. They can also run new investigations to discover more evidence.Once the mesothelioma attorneys have gathered enough evidence they will negotiate with lawyers representing the defendant in order to reach an out-of court settlement. In the majority of cases, it takes eighteen months for a mesothelioma settlement to be reached. The exact amounts of a settlement are usually kept private because the victims and defendants often sign confidentiality agreements. However, certain mesothelioma-related jury awards are released from time time.It is not unusual mesothelioma attorneys to try to negotiate a better settlement than the jury verdict.
